    摘要:

    目的:提高食用油脂质量鉴定结果的准确性。方法:建立食用油脂中合成辣椒素、天然辣椒素和二氢辣椒素含量不确定度的数学模型,对检测过程中可能引入不确定度的因素进行分析,并对各不确定度分量进行评定。结果:食用油脂中合成辣椒素、天然辣椒素和二氢辣椒素含量分别为(0.250±0.032),(0.123±0.015),(0.130±0.014) μg/kg,k=2。结论:该不确定度主要来源于标准曲线的线性拟合和液相色谱质谱联用仪的分析引入的不确定度。

    Abstract:

    Objective: Uncertainty assessment of the content of synthetic capsaicin, natural capsaicin and dihydrocapsaicin in edible oils and fats by liquid chromatography-mass spectrometry was carried out, and the sources of uncertainty and the key factors affecting the test results were analyzed, so as to improve the accuracy of test results.Methods: To establish a mathematical model for the uncertainty of the content of synthetic capsaicin, natural capsaicin and dihydrocapsaicin in edible oils and fats, to analyze the factors that may introduce uncertainty in the detection process, and to evaluate each uncertainty component.Results: The contents of synthetic capsaicin, natural capsaicin and dihydrocapsaicin in edible oil were (0.250±0.032), (0.123±0.015), (0.130±0.014) μg/kg,k=2.Conclusion: This uncertainty is mainly derived from the linear fitting of the standard curve and the uncertainty introduced by the analysis of liquid chromatography-mass spectrometry.
